Runbook: resizetool batch operations. The `pixelherd` CLI reads source paths from a manifest and writes resized output to a sandboxed scratch directory; it never escalates privileges and drops all network access after config load. Reviewers should confirm the manifest parser rejects symlinks outside the working root. Each run emits an audit record, and the token below identifies the exact binary that produced it.

pipeline stamp: htk9_608b8770b

Action item: EXIF scrubbing gap in the Fernhatch upload pipeline. Images ingested via the bulk importer bypassed the scrub step, so GPS and device metadata persisted to storage. Fix: move scrubbing into the storage write path so no ingest route can skip it. Backfill job for existing objects is queued. Implementation notes and verification queries are on the page below.

wiki page, bawig-yawep: https://jenkins.nelvrotech.local/ticket/build/projects/view/view/pages/view/a285c2b5588ad4f337d9b5f2

**Capacity note — Vellastra dispatch simulator.** For the eng sync: simulating the 40-car Marrowgate tower at 10x speed saturates one worker at roughly 9k rider events/sec, so we'll shard by bank rather than by floor. Memory stays flat if the event ring is sized correctly. The knobs we propose locking in are these.

tuning table, hahof-tafop:
RATE_LIMITS = {
    "ulaix": 10,
    "wenath": 1,
}

Handover: export retries in Lanternmere

Failed exports now requeue through the Driftbox worker with exponential backoff, capped at five attempts. I left the dead-letter handling as a TODO — currently failures past the cap just log. Please check the retry-count bump in the reviewer pass; it happens before enqueue, which felt safer. Design notes and open questions are on the internal page below.

operations page: https://jenkins.torvadyn.local/build/deploy/display/pages/611247f0a622ae80